1.
SoftLayer日本机房与整体网络概述
• SoftLayer(现为IBM Cloud)在日本主力机房通常位于东京(TYO)并配套多个边缘POP。
• 机房核心采用多线BGP接入,与本地运营商和国际骨干ISP做直连交换。
• 公有网络和私有网络(VLAN)分离,内网可实现无NAT的高带宽低延迟互联。
• 对外提供1Gbps与10Gbps端口,裸金属与虚拟主机都支持多网口聚合(bonding)。
• 支持专线直连(Direct Link/Direct Connect)到客户机房或云中其他区域以降低公网跳数。
• 对延迟敏感业务(游戏、金融行情)可通过附近POP、专线以及Anycast DNS做多层优化。
2.
日本机房常见网络拓扑与链路设计
• 边缘POP→区域骨干→机房核心交换→服务器,这种分层有利于流量就近汇聚。
• 私有VLAN用于数据库、缓存节点间的高带宽通信,通常为10Gbps或更高互联。
• 使用双上行与跨机房冗余链路以保证BGP路由故障快速收敛。
• 在关键链路使用MPLS或专线以避免公网丢包抖动。
• 部署SR-IOV或PCI-Passthrough可在虚拟化环境中降低网卡延迟。
• 路由策略会针对亚太区域进行流量工程,优先本地出口以减少国际跃点。
3.
低延迟网络优化关键技术
• Anycast DNS:用东京等多个POP做Anycast,DNS解析本地化,典型解析时间<20ms。
• BGP优化:基于延迟/丢包设置MED与社区标签,避免走成本更低但延迟更高的路径。
• TCP/Tuning:启用TCP Fast Open、调整拥塞控制算法(BBR)以提升短连接性能。
• NIC优化:使用SR-IOV、XDP或DPDK在用户态加速数据包处理,RTT可降低5–15%。
• 网络压缩与HTTP/2:减少往返请求数,减少TTFB。
• 本地缓存:Redis/Memcached在私网中部署,避免跨地域查询导致的额外延迟。
4.
CDN与接入层优化策略
• 在SoftLayer日本机房前端使用CDN(如Akamai/Cloudflare/IBM CDN)做静态加速并实现边缘缓存。
• 根据内容类型设置不同TTL,静态资源TTL长,API短并支持Stale-while-revalidate。
• 使用GZIP/ Brotli压缩并启用HTTP/2或QUIC以减少握手及并发请求延迟。
• 对动态请求做智能路由:缓存旁路、边缘计算(Workers)处理可将延迟降低20–50%。
• CDN与源站之间采用私有链路或加密隧道以保证回源性能与安全。
• 对移动用户启用镜像压缩(image optimization)和自适应分发策略减少流量与延迟。
5.
DDoS防护与高可用架构
• 机房提供基础流量清洗,建议结合第三方(Cloudflare/IBM Anti-DDoS)做多层防护。
• 部署流量镜像与黑洞路由策略,遇到异常流量时自动触发清洗链路。
• 使用弹性带宽和流量吸收策略,高峰时段可弹性扩展出口带宽。
• 将关键服务做多可用区冗余,并通过GSLB/GeoDNS实现故障转移。
• 在应用层设置请求速率限制、WAF规则与验证码保护API端点。
• 定期演练故障切换与DDoS事件响应,确保SLA内恢复时间目标(RTO)达标。
6.
真实迁移案例与性能数据(含具体配置与延迟测量)
• 案例概述:某电商客户从国内共享主机迁移到SoftLayer东京裸金属并接入Cloudflare,目标提升PV峰值处理与降低商品页TTFB。
• 迁移前配置:虚拟主机 4核/8GB/100GB SSD/共享带宽,峰值并发500,平均TTFB≈450ms。
• 迁移后配置:裸金属 2×Intel Xeon(12C/线程)/128GB RAM/2×1.92TB NVMe,10Gbps公网+10Gb私网VLAN。
• 优化措施:启用Anycast DNS、CDN边缘缓存、私网Redis集群、BGP路由策略调整、TCP BBR。
• 迁移效果:峰值并发提升至5000,TTFB下降至平均95ms,页面加载完成时间减少约60%。
• 下面为迁移后在东京机房对外网关键节点的Ping/RTT实测数据:
| 目标节点 | 平均RTT(ms) | 丢包(%) | 跳数 |
| 东京 (同城) | 5 | 0 | 6 |
| 大阪 | 8 | 0 | 8 |
| 香港 | 28 | 0 | 12 |
| 上海 | 32 | 0 | 14 |
| 新加坡 | 55 | 0.2 | 16 |
| 洛杉矶 | 115 | 0.5 | 20 |
7.
部署建议与运维检查清单
• 网络:优先选用带有多上游BGP的机房并启用私有VLAN连接缓存与数据库。
• 带宽规划:至少预留双倍于峰值的出口带宽并准备弹性扩容策略。
• 安全:部署WAF、速率限制与DDoS清洗链路并定期更新规则。
• 监控:对RTT、丢包、吞吐、连接数进行分钟级监控并配置告警。
• 备份与容灾:跨可用区/多机房异地备份数据库并演练恢复流程。
• 优化迭代:通过A/B测试与真实用户监控(RUM)持续调整CDN缓存与路由策略。
来源:softlayer日本机房网络布局与低延迟方案分析